"Established" users don't have their posts filtered for additional spam, so if a spam bot's account reaches the critical mass where it's considered established, all its junk now makes it through.
However, once a spam bot has been identified, a single click takes it and all its posts out. You wouldn't believe the number of filtered spam on this site; the other day I trashed a few hundred garbage user accounts accounting for literally thousands of spam (some accounts have 1 or 2 posts, some accounts have 200 or 300 posts).
